i am getting 15x7 AR baja wheels,
i can get some 15x8 wheels cheaper i found, baja also.
is there any problem putting the 15x8 on a 30x9.50
verses the 15x7?
thanks for any info
ILLXJ
September 21st, 2006, 22:12
They will fit on the 8" rim fine. Just be careful when airing down. You don't want to go to low & loose a bead. JIM.
rocklandxjer
September 22nd, 2006, 05:42
yea, ideally with 9.5 youd want a 7 inch rim to wheel aired down, however, 8 gives you a wider range should you ever want to go bigger and wider

A 7 in rim will pull the sidewalls in more; less chance of sidewall puncture.
